In this episode, Neil deGrasse Tyson, co-host Chuck Nice, and guest Sean Carroll explore two big cosmology questions: whether a slowly rotating universe could explain dark energy or the Hubble tension, and what really happens if you fall into a black hole. Sean Carroll explains that a rotating universe would likely break the observed isotropy of the cosmos and that Einstein’s cosmological constant still fits the data best. They also clarify misconceptions about falling into black holes, emphasizing spacetime, light cones, and why you wouldn’t actually witness the entire future of the universe before being “spaghettified.”
